> 5. Why can not you just port schema_find_id to C?
I've ported schema_find_id to C. This required change it's signature.
diff --git a/src/box/schema.cc b/src/box/schema.cc
index 2ddf920..c5055ee 100644
--- a/src/box/schema.cc
+++ b/src/box/schema.cc
@@ -224,28 +224,53 @@ sc_space_new(uint32_t id, const char *name, struct key_def *key_def,
uint32_t
schema_find_id(uint32_t system_space_id, uint32_t index_id,
- const char *name, uint32_t len)
+ const char *name, uint32_t len, uint32_t *space_id)
{
- if (len > BOX_NAME_MAX)
- return BOX_ID_NIL;
- struct space *space = space_cache_find_xc(system_space_id);
- struct index *index = index_find_system_xc(space, index_id);
+ *space_id = BOX_ID_NIL;
+ if (len > BOX_NAME_MAX) {
+ diag_set(SystemError,
+ "name length %d is greater than BOX_NAME_MAX", len);
+ return -1;
+ }
+ struct space *space = space_cache_find(system_space_id);
+ if (space == NULL)
+ return -1;
+ if (!space_is_memtx(space)) {
+ diag_set(ClientError, ER_UNSUPPORTED,
+ space->engine->name, "system data");
+ return -1;
+ }
+ struct index *index = index_find(space, index_id);
+ if (index == NULL)
+ return -1;
uint32_t size = mp_sizeof_str(len);
struct region *region = &fiber()->gc;
uint32_t used = region_used(region);
- char *key = (char *) region_alloc_xc(region, size);
- auto guard = make_scoped_guard([=] { region_truncate(region, used); });
+ char *key = (char *)region_alloc(region, size);
+ if (key == NULL) {
+ diag_set(OutOfMemory, size, "region", "new slab");
+ return -1;
+ }
mp_encode_str(key, name, len);
-
- struct iterator *it = index_create_iterator_xc(index, ITER_EQ, key, 1);
- IteratorGuard iter_guard(it);
-
- struct tuple *tuple = iterator_next_xc(it);
+ struct iterator *it = index_create_iterator(index, ITER_EQ, key, 1);
+ if (it == NULL) {
+ region_truncate(region, used);
+ return -1;
+ }
+ int rc = 0;
+ struct tuple *tuple;
+ if (iterator_next(it, &tuple) != 0) {
+ rc = -1;
+ goto cleanup;
+ }
if (tuple) {
/* id is always field #1 */
- return tuple_field_u32_xc(tuple, 0);
+ *space_id = tuple_field_u32_xc(tuple, 0);
}
- return BOX_ID_NIL;
+cleanup:
+ iterator_delete(it);
+ region_truncate(region, used);
+ return rc;
}
